Very inky core here. High colour intensity. A fresh nose with a lot of crushed berry fruit, like cassis, dark berry, cherry, discreet oak and a gentle herbal spiciness, like a tea leaf. Good grip on the palate. A bit more than medium weight. Quite a high extract, but I should say, integrated. I feel the tannin, but they are not overwhelming in any way. Juicy black currant fruit there, some plum notes. Good level of freshness. Long finish, it really keeps going. It combines on the finish, that black currant fruit with some fresh herbs in there. Quite a digest style of wine that is perfectly drinkable now. Doubtlessly has a concentration to go on for another few years.

Tasted by the Best Sommelier of the World, Andreas Larsson.
